Applying for an IELTS Test in the UK
- Understand the IELTS Types:
- IELTS Academic: For those applying for higher education or professional registration.
- IELTS General Training: For those migrating to an English-speaking country or applying for secondary education, training programs, and work experience.
- Find a Test Center:
- Locate an authorized IELTS test center in the UK. You can search for test centers on the official IELTS website.
- Choose a Test Date:
- Check available test dates at your chosen center and select a convenient date. Test dates may vary by center.
- Register Online:

- Complete the online registration form, providing personal details and selecting the test type (Academic or General Training).
- Upload a scanned copy of your passport or national identity card.
- Pay the Test Fee:
- The fee for taking the IELTS test in the UK is approximately £175 to £195. Payment can typically be made online via credit/debit card.
- Prepare for the Test:
- Utilize official IELTS preparation materials, such as practice tests and study guides. Many resources are available on the IELTS website.
- Consider enrolling in an IELTS preparation course if needed.
- Take the Test:
- Arrive at the test center on the test day with your identification document (passport or ID card).
- The test consists of four sections: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. The Listening, Reading, and Writing tests are completed on the same day, while the Speaking test may be scheduled on the same day or within seven days before or after the other sections.
- Receive Your Results:
- IELTS test results are usually available 13 days after the test date.
- You can view your results online and will also receive a physical Test Report Form (TRF) by mail.
Uses of an IELTS Certificate
- Educational Purposes: Many universities and colleges in the UK require an IELTS score as part of their admissions process for non-native English speakers.
- Professional Registration: Certain professional bodies require an IELTS score for certification and licensing.
- Immigration: IELTS is often required for UK visa and immigration purposes, particularly for those applying for a Tier 1 or Tier 2 visa, or for settlement.

Validity of the IELTS Certificate
- Validity Period: An IELTS certificate is valid for two years from the test date. After this period, you may need to retake the test if you need to demonstrate English language proficiency again.
